The local history centre exists to encourage interest in local and family history in Blindley Heath, Crowhurst, Dormansland, Felbridge, Felcourt, Haxted, Horne, Lingfield and South Godstone.
We offer an extensive range of resources including census records, parish registers, large scale maps and photos.
We provide a microfilm and microfiche reader and there is access to the internet on the library computer terminals.
